The Formation of Queen in 1970

Hailing from London, Queen came together in 1970 with four talented musicians: Freddie Mercury, Brian May, John Deacon, and Roger Taylor. This quintessential lineup laid the foundation for the band’s unparalleled success and enduring legacy in the world of rock music.

The Charismatic Frontman: Freddie Mercury’s Birth

Born Farrokh Bulsara on September 5, 1946, in Zanzibar, Freddie Mercury’s magnetic personality and unparalleled vocal abilities cemented his status as one of the greatest frontmen in rock history. His stage presence and showmanship captivated audiences worldwide, making him an iconic figure in the music industry.

Commercial Success: Over 300 Million Records Sold Globally

With chart-topping hits like “Bohemian Rhapsody,” “We Will Rock You,” and “Another One Bites the Dust,” Queen achieved massive commercial success, selling over 300 million records worldwide. Their music continues to resonate with fans of all ages, transcending boundaries and genres.

The Magnum Opus: “Bohemian Rhapsody” Creation

Freddie Mercury’s masterpiece, “Bohemian Rhapsody,” was a labor of love crafted in six different studios. This epic six-minute song seamlessly blended rock, opera, and pop elements, showcasing Queen’s innovative approach to music composition.

Rock and Roll Hall of Fame Induction in 2001

In recognition of their profound impact on the music industry, Queen was inducted into the prestigious Rock and Roll Hall of Fame in 2001. This accolade solidified their status as pioneers of rock music and cultural influencers.

Timeless Classic: “A Night at the Opera”

Released in 1975, “A Night at the Opera” is revered as one of the greatest albums of all time. Featuring the iconic track “Bohemian Rhapsody,” this album showcased Queen’s musical diversity and innovative songwriting.

Iconic Collaboration: “Under Pressure” with David Bowie

Queen’s collaboration with David Bowie resulted in the chart-topping hit “Under Pressure,” a timeless classic that resonates with fans to this day. The fusion of Queen and Bowie’s distinct styles created a memorable and impactful song.

Continuing Legacy: Post-Freddie Mercury Era

Despite the tragic loss of Freddie Mercury in 1991, Queen continued to release music and perform live with new lead vocalist Adam Lambert. Their enduring legacy lives on through their music and performances, inspiring new generations of fans.

FAQs About Queen

Q: How did Queen come together as a band?
A: Queen was formed in 1970 with the lineup of Freddie Mercury, Brian May, John Deacon, and Roger Taylor, marking the beginning of their musical journey.

Q: What are some of Queen’s most iconic songs?
A: Some of Queen’s timeless classics include “Bohemian Rhapsody,” “We Will Rock You,” “Another One Bites the Dust,” “Don’t Stop Me Now,” and “Under Pressure.”

Q: Did Queen embark on world tours during their career?
A: Yes, Queen embarked on several successful world tours, with the 1986 Magic Tour, including their iconic Wembley Stadium performance, being one of their standout tours.

Q: How did Queen continue after Freddie Mercury’s passing?
A: Following Freddie Mercury’s death in 1991, Queen continued releasing music and performing live, collaborating with guest vocalists such as Paul Rodgers and Adam Lambert.
